Description |
This course introduces fundamentals of basic skills that are important
in the design of web pages. Students are introduced to various web tools and
concepts that are related to communication design, through hands-on
exercises as well as lectures. Topics include basic web programming concepts,
computer graphics, information structure, analysis of
design problems and developing rich web content using standard web tools. No prior web programming experience is required. |
